#0bbad0 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#0bbad0 is composed of 4.3% red, 72.9% green and 81.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 94.7% cyan, 10.6% magenta, 0% yellow and 18.4% black. It has a hue angle of 186.7 degrees, a saturation of 90% and a lightness of 42.9%. #0bbad0 color hex could be obtained by blending #16ffff with #0075a1. Closest websafe color is: #00cccc.

#0bbad0 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#0bbad0 has RGB values of R:11, G:186, B:208 and CMYK values of C:0.95, M:0.11, Y:0, K:0.18. Its decimal value is 768720.
